In a rain‑soaked England of the early 1740s, the quiet village of Learmont is shattered by a brutal murder at the old smithy. Ada, a spirited young woman haunted by loss, finds herself drawn into the investigation when a mysterious necklace and a cryptic inscription surface, hinting at hidden motives and long‑buried secrets.
As the storm rages, Ada encounters a cast of enigmatic figures—a brooding lord, a restless factotum, and a charismatic stranger whose presence ignites both hope and suspicion. Their tangled alliances and whispered conspiracies threaten to upend Ada’s fragile world, forcing her to confront betrayal, guilt, and the promise of a love that may be as perilous as it is passionate.
The story weaves atmospheric suspense with a tender romance, inviting listeners to follow Ada’s desperate search for truth amid a landscape where every shadow could conceal danger—or redemption.

d. 1884
A prolific force in Victorian popular fiction, he is closely linked with two enduring legends: Varney the Vampire and Sweeney Todd. Though much about his life remains hazy, his fast-paced serials helped define the wild, sensational world of the penny dreadful.
